Animal Task Force General introduction

The Animal Task Force (since 2011) A European Public-Private Platform (PPP): research, farmers & industries organizations Promoting a sustainable and competitive animal production sector in Europe; By fostering knowledge development and innovation in Europe; Covering the whole animal production chain.

What we do: Arrange dialogue on sector innovation with key stakeholders in Europe. (EC, Members of Parliament, industry organisations, NGOs, scientific community) Enhance cooperation in European research & innovation Provide input for EU research agenda (Horizon2020, EIP-Agri, JPI FACCE, SCAR) Stakeholders EAAP 2014 Brochure Enable knowledge exchange (workshops, events, website)

ATF members (2015) Private sector (European Technology Platforms and Branch Organizations) FEFAC, FABRE-TP (EFFAB), IFAH-Europe COPA-COGECA, UECBV, EDA, FEFANA, CEJA, CEMA, FVE/EVERI Leading European Research Organizations Aarhus University, CERTH-HELLAS, EBRC, GEFETEC, IBNA, INIA, INRA, LUKE, Polish Academy of Sciences, SLU, Teagasc, Wageningen UR, DAFA, CRA, NPPC, IAS.

Increased emphasis on Aquaculture (2015) 3 th Addendum to the White Paper Improved (climate smart) production systems (onshore RAS, offshore IMTA), with robust and efficient species, supported by smart breeding, customised feeding and alternative feed resources

Central theme for 2015: Precision Livestock Farming Precision Livestock Farming as key theme for 2015, and all aspects contributing to PLF:  Feeding  Health management  Housing systems  Breeding  Agri technology  Big Data management

Dialogue with EU institutions Monthly visits to Brussels by ATF President. Target institutions:  DG Research & innovation  DG Agriculture & Rural Development  DG Maritime Affairs & Fisheries  DG Climate  DG Health & Consumers  European Parliament, MEPs Agri committee

Activities 2015  Innovative farming seminar (IfA & ATF) 19 May – UK  EAAP / ATF Special Session ‘How to implement Precision Livestock Farming’ 31 August – Warsaw, Poland  ATF Seminar on PLF 11 November 2015 – Brussels  PLF position paper end of 2015
